Содержание статьи
Фабрика «Массив» (Фабрика Массив) основана в 1998 году в Санкт-Петербурге. На площади шестьдесят тысяч квадратных метров расположены цеха первичной обработки древесины, сушильные камеры, участок прецизионного раскроя, столярное производство, лакокрасочный комплекс и лаборатория качества.
Команда из восьмисот специалистов объединяет опыт старых школ и цифровую автоматизацию. Роботизированные фрезерные центры и ручная доводка передают предметам особый характер.

Основной материал – северная берёза, дуб и ясень, поступающие из ответственно управляемых лесничеств Карелии и Архангельской области. Каждая партия сопровождается электронным паспортом происхождения, данными о влажности, плотности и пороках.
Экологическая система учёта
Система Chain-of-Custody прослеживает путь доски от делянки до складского стеллажа. Сканеры маркировки исключают подмену сырья, а аналитическая платформа предсказывает оптимальный режим сушильных камер, минимизируя растрескивание.
Отходы перерабатываются в древесные гранулы, которыми обогреваются производственные помещения. Поперечные обрезки превращаются в игрушки и разделочные доски, что поднимает коэффициент полезного использования ствола до девяноста восьми процентов.
Линейки продукции
Портфель «Массив» включает три направления: корпусная мебель для жилых интерьеров, контракты для отелей и рестораций, архитектурные панели. Коллекции «Нева», «Волхов» и «Палдиски» сочетают прямой шиповой узел, безупречную геометрию и лаконичную фурнитуру европейских брендов.
Заказчик подбирает отделку из каталога натуральных масел, восков и пигментированных лаков. Покрытия испытываютваются в камерах ускоренного старения, подтверждая сохранность цвета под действием ультрафиолета и бытовой химии.
Индивидуальный проект рождается в дизайн-бюро фабрики. Инженеры переводят эскиз в трёхмерную модель, просчитывают нагрузку, усушку, деформацию. После согласования карта кроя отправляется в CAM-систему, исключая громоздкие чертежи.
Контроль и сертификация
Внутренний стандарт QC-12 включает двенадцать этапов: входной контроль сырья, геометрическая верификация полуфабриката, тест на скручивание детали, проверка клеевых швов, устойчивость к циклам нагрев-охлаждение, адгезия лакового слоя, финальная инспекция упаковки.
Фабрика подтверждена сертификатом ISO 9001, а мебель соответствует европейским нормам EN 14749 и EN 16122. Лаборатория обладает калиброванным климатическим туннелем для испытаний изделий при влажности от двадцати до девяноста пяти процентов.
Логистика построена вокруг распределительного центра в Колпино. Перед отгрузкой каждый комплект фотографируется и взвешивается, система Vision AI сверяет геометрию упаковок, предотвращая скрытые повреждения.
Служба гарантии фиксирует обращения через мобильное приложение. Аналитика обращений транслируется инженерам в реальном времени, что ускоряет корректировку конструкций.
Фабрика совместно с Университетом ИТМО исследует биополимерные пропитки, повышающие огнестойкость массива без токсичных добавок. Первая промышленная партия выйдет в четвёртом квартале следующего года.
Стратегия развития до 2030 года предусматривает запуск линии CLT-панелей для малоэтажного домостроения, экспансию на рынки Ближнего Востока и внедрение блокчейна в базу данных прослеживаемости.
«Массив» демонстрирует, как ремесло и алгоритмы гармонично сосуществуют, открывая новые границы деревянной эстетики и инженерной точности.
Гибкая генерация массивов давно превратилась в рутинную задачу обработки данных. Разработчики внедряют шаблон «Фабрика», когда задача отделения логики выделения памяти от бизнес-правил выходит на первый план. Подразумевается гибкий механизм, где клиентский код запрашивает нужную форму, не заботясь о внутренних деталях.
Суть подхода
Фабрика получает входные параметры: размер, тип элементов, наличие инициализации. После проверки аргументов она выделяет память, применяя оптимальный алгоритм распределения, затем возвращает ссылку на готовый объект. Преобразования выполняются внутри, поэтому клиент свободен от технических ветвлений.
Когда размер определяется на позднем этапе, фабричная функция использует динамическую стратегию. Нужно лишь передать актуальную конфигурацию. При статической компиляции предпочтительно применять шаблоны, уменьшающие накладные расходы за счёт вычислений во время компоновки.
Для языков с поддержкой обобщённого программирования билдеры внутри фабрики специализируются под конкретные примитивы. Параметризация снижает объём повторяющегося кода и держит контроль над безопасностью типов. Дополнительные политики, такие как проверка переполнения или заполнение нулями, инкапсулируются в расширениях.
Преимущества
Отделение создания от эксплуатации повышает читаемость, упрощает тестирование, открывает путь к зависимому внедрению. Архитектура перестаёт раздуваться вспомогательными инструкциями по выделению памяти внутри бизнес-методов. При замене аллокатора достаточно изменить один файл без каскадных правок по проекту.
Фабрика скрывает детали кэш-выравниваниия. При переходе с неупорядоченных структур на векторизованный формат ускорение достигает двузначных процентов. При этом интерфейс клиента остаётся прежним. Сохранена совместимость со сторонними библиотеками, принимающими стандартные массивы.
Без централизованного создания каждый модуль способен породить собственный способ инициализации, приводящий к фрагментации и росту ошибок. Единый шлюз минимизирует риск утечек памяти и нарушений инвариантов.
Подводные камни
Нерациональная фабрика способна стать узким местом. Если реализация не учитывает конкурентный доступ, формируются блокировки, снижающие пропускную способность. Решением служит предварительное распределение пулов либо использование безблокового алгоритма с атомарными операциями.
Чрезмерная универсальность приводит к сложной иерархии классов, увеличивая время компиляции. Чтобы удержать баланс, разумно создавать отдельные специализации под критичные сценарии, оставив общий интерфейс для прочих случаев.
Интеграция в существующую кодовую базу подразумевает анализ соглашений об управлении памятью. Несогласованность соглашений о владении приводит к двойному освобождению или утечкам. План миграции предпочтительно выполнять по модулям с поддержкой тестовой инфраструктуры.
Фабрика Массив ценится в пайплайнах машинного обучения, потоковой аналитики, игровых движках. Наглядным примером служит алгоритм физического движка, где гибридные структуры ускоряют вычисление столкновений. Единая точка генерации массивов стабилизирует работу при колоссальных нагрузках.
При разработке библиотек общего назначения фабрика подстраивается под чужие аллокаторы через паттерн «Стратегия». Такой приём обеспечивает гибкость и предотвращает зависимость от конкретной платформы.
Осмысленное внедрение фабрики для массивов систематизирует выделение памяти, упорядочивает интерфейсы и сокращает защитный код. Финальный эффект — устойчивая основа для роста функциональности без стремительного усложнения.
